Solve the inequality x - 3 ≥ 1. Which number line represents the solution?.

Answer:

x ≥ 4

Explanation:

Given the following question:

x - 3 ≥ 1

In order to find the answer, we solve this like a normal one-step equation by adding three on both sides.
x - 3 ≥ 1
+ 3
-3 + 3 = 0
1 + 3 = 4
x ≥ 4
